Anxiety Disorder Treatment Market Size
Global Anxiety Disorder Treatment Market size was USD 7.96 billion in 2025 and is projected to touch USD 8.2 billion in 2026, USD 8.45 billion in 2027 to USD 10.7 billion by 2035, exhibiting a 3 % during the forecast period [2026-2035]. Around 64% of demand comes from common anxiety conditions, while nearly 36% comes from complex cases. About 58% of patients prefer therapy-based treatment, while 61% still depend on medication support. Nearly 55% of healthcare providers now use digital tools, showing steady market growth with balanced treatment options.

Anxiety Disorder Treatment Market Regional Outlook
The Anxiety Disorder Treatment Market shows strong regional variation in demand and access. The global Anxiety Disorder Treatment Market size was USD 7.96 Billion in 2025 and is projected to touch USD 8.2 Billion in 2026 to USD 10.7 Billion by 2035, exhibiting a CAGR of 3 % during the forecast period. North America holds around 35% share, Europe accounts for 28%, Asia-Pacific holds 25%, and Middle East & Africa contributes 12%. Around 66% of total demand comes from developed regions due to better healthcare systems, while 34% comes from developing regions with rising awareness. Telehealth usage is above 57% in advanced regions, while emerging regions show growth near 42%.
